1. The Skills and Roles of a Developer:
Software development is a diverse field, encompassing a wide range of skills and specializations.
- Front-end Developers: These specialists focus on the user interface (UI) and user experience (UX) of applications. They work with HTML, CSS, and JavaScript to create visually appealing and functional websites and web applications.
- Back-end Developers: These developers build the logic and functionality behind the scenes. They work with languages like Python, Java, and PHP to handle data storage, server-side processing, and security.
- Full-stack Developers: As the name suggests, full-stack developers possess skills in both front-end and back-end development, enabling them to work on all aspects of a project.
- Mobile App Developers: Specializing in mobile operating systems like Android and iOS, these developers build native applications for smartphones and tablets.
- Game Developers: Using specialized programming languages and game engines, game developers bring immersive and interactive experiences to life.
2. The Developer's Toolkit:
Beyond the knowledge of specific programming languages, developers rely on a variety of tools and frameworks to streamline their work:
- Integrated Development Environments (IDEs): IDEs provide a comprehensive environment for coding, debugging, and testing. Popular IDEs include Visual Studio Code, IntelliJ IDEA, and Eclipse.
- Version Control Systems: Git, the most widely used version control system, allows developers to track changes, collaborate efficiently, and revert to previous versions if necessary.
- Testing Frameworks: Unit testing and integration testing are essential for ensuring code quality and functionality. Frameworks like Jest and Mocha provide tools to automate the testing process.
- Cloud Platforms: Services like AWS, Google Cloud Platform, and Microsoft Azure provide developers with a scalable and reliable infrastructure for hosting and managing applications.
3. The Ever-Evolving Landscape:
Software development is a constantly evolving field. New technologies, frameworks, and languages emerge regularly, demanding continuous learning and adaptation from developers. To stay competitive, developers must:
- Embrace lifelong learning: Actively seek out new technologies, attend workshops, and engage with online communities to stay up-to-date.
- Cultivate problem-solving skills: The ability to analyze problems, break them down into smaller parts, and find creative solutions is essential for successful development.
- Collaborate effectively: Teamwork is crucial in software development. Developers need to communicate effectively, understand different perspectives, and work together towards common goals.
